Block

#21,665,577
Block Number
21,665,577 @ 05/14/2025, 01:09:10
Status
Finalized
ID
0x014a972925ed2266593c5ca8c55a158fdd90d4017bfef9d22fb220e5fab411f7
Transactions
Gas Used
3086721/40000000 (7.72% Used)
Total Score
2,115,888,980 (+98)
Rewards
11.74 VTHO